作者b8888 (b8888)
看板Visual_Basic
标题[ASP ] 如何判断档案上传大小
时间Wed Jan 9 23:42:41 2013
各位好
小弟写了一个程式,想判断上传档案大小
若档案小於4MB,则程式OK
但是程式如果超过了4MB,则出现
Internet Explorer 无法显示网页
请问该如何修正??或是有什麽方法可以避免上传太大档案而造成错误
另,我的web.config没有修正(采用预设值)
If (FileUpload1.HasFile) Then
Dim intFileSize As Int64 = FileUpload1.PostedFile.ContentLength
Response.Write(intFileSize)
If (intFileSize < 4096000) Then
Response.Write("2222")
Else
Label1.ForeColor = Drawing.Color.Red
Label1.Text = "上传档案限制於4MB以下!!"
Exit Sub
End If
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 114.40.198.50
※ 编辑: b8888 来自: 114.40.198.50 (01/09 23:46)
1F:→ MOONRAKER:在browser上判断大小比较有用 缺点是做法不统一 01/09 23:48
3F:推 fumizuki:最简单的方法就是自行调整上限设定值(如楼上所说) 01/10 07:32
4F:→ fumizuki:并且在画面上提醒使用者上限是多少 01/10 07:33
5F:→ fumizuki:ASP.NET是要求的资料量到达上限就直接中断连线的 01/10 07:33
6F:→ fumizuki:所以会出现无法显示网页之类的错误 01/10 07:34